The Nature of Motion Blur

The removal of motion blur induced into images is currently an active eld of research. The analysis of motion de-blur algorithms has shown, that they perform di erently on synthetic and real motion blur. Therefore we have build an apperatus which allows us to produce pictures with de ned motion blur induced, so we can study these possible di erences. In this paper we focus on clearly visible lines in the spectrum of synthetically blurred images. We investigate for such lines in real blur images and are able to show their existence with both blur types. Furthermore we give theoretical reasoning for these lines to appear. Hence this which is a strong indice that the basic blur model used to generate synthetic blur incoperates some truth.
